Warren Haynes uses Zeeta amp for Allman Brothers CD

Maven Peal Instruments, Inc. announces that Warren Haynes of Gov't Mule and the Allman Brothers bands used a Zeeta .5/15 Gold combo in summer 2002 recording for the new studio Allman Brothers CD scheduled to be released in eraly 2003.
According to Maven Peal President David Zimmerman, Warren Haynes received the Zeeta .5/15 half way through recording the new release, so could only use the amp on half of the cuts. However, because the Zeeta proved to be such a tremendous recording amp, it was used on all of the remaining cuts, including an acoustic number. Haynes told Zimmerman that the Zeeta is "...One of the best recording amps I've ever heard. Just put a mic in front of it and it sounds great." Where ever the mic was placed, the Zeeta's tone rang through loud and clear.
